midsize

(also mid-size)
 
 
/ˈmɪdsaɪz/ adjective (also mid-sized)

Definition

neither large nor small: Both firms make business application software for small and midsize companies. From now on, the company will focus on developing small cars in Asia and midsize cars in Europe.
